Where to request it
N/A - Merrimack County government does NOT maintain or sell voter rolls. Voter checklists are maintained and sold by each of the county's 27 municipalities (city of Concord plus 26 towns including Hooksett, Bow, Pembroke, Allenstown, Franklin) through their respective City/Town Clerk and Supervisors of the Checklist.Go to each municipality: e.g., Concord City Clerk (41 Green St, Concord NH 03301; 603-225-8500); Hooksett Town Clerk (35 Main St, Hooksett NH 03106; 603-485-8801). Statewide clerk lookup: https://app.sos.nh.gov/clerkinformation
Cost
Varies by municipality - typically a few dollars to a few hundred dollars depending on size. Down-ballot candidates may receive one free copy of their local checklist (post-Oct 2024 law).
How to request
Written or in-person request to each town/city clerk or Supervisors of the Checklist. Easier alternative: buy the statewide file from the SOS, which already includes every Merrimack County municipality.
Turnaround
Varies by municipality - typically days to a few weeks.
Use restrictions
Same RSA 654:31 eligibility: political parties, political committees, candidates for county/state/federal office. Commercial use prohibited.
